Study Finds Twist to the Story of the Number Line: Number Line Is Learned, Not Innate Human Intuition
nitajo sumitted ago via http://www.sciencedaily.com (Views: 137, Clicks: 5) View Story
Tape measures. Rulers. Graphs. The gas gauge in your car, and the icon on your favorite digital device showing battery power. The number line and its cousins -- notations that map numbers onto space and often represent magnitude -- are everywhere. Most adults in industrialized societies are so fluent at using the concept, we hardly think about it. We don't stop to wonder: Is it "natural"? Is it cultural?
